集中式与分布式调度在数据处理与任务分配上存在显著差异。集中式调度由单一中心控制,而分布式调度则分散在多个节点。两者联系在于均优化资源利用,但集中式更易管理,分布式更灵活,两者交融在多场景应用中,如云计算领域,体现了协同优化的优势。
本文目录导读:
随着云计算、大数据等技术的飞速发展,调度技术也日新月异,调度技术作为系统性能的关键因素,对资源利用率、系统稳定性和性能指标等方面具有重要影响,本文将从集中式和分布式调度的定义、特点、优缺点等方面进行深入剖析,探讨两者的差异与交融。
图片来源于网络,如有侵权联系删除
集中式调度
1、定义
集中式调度是指将所有的调度任务集中在一个中心节点上,由该节点负责整个系统的调度工作。
2、特点
(1)资源利用率高:集中式调度可以根据系统负载情况,动态调整任务分配,提高资源利用率。
(2)易于管理:集中式调度系统结构简单,便于管理和维护。
(3)扩展性较差:随着系统规模的扩大,集中式调度可能会出现性能瓶颈。
3、优缺点
优点:
(1)易于管理:集中式调度系统结构简单,便于管理和维护。
(2)资源利用率高:集中式调度可以根据系统负载情况,动态调整任务分配,提高资源利用率。
缺点:
(1)扩展性较差:随着系统规模的扩大,集中式调度可能会出现性能瓶颈。
图片来源于网络,如有侵权联系删除
(2)单点故障:集中式调度系统对中心节点依赖性较高,一旦中心节点出现故障,整个系统将受到影响。
分布式调度
1、定义
分布式调度是指将调度任务分散到多个节点上,各个节点协同完成调度工作。
2、特点
(1)高可用性:分布式调度系统采用多节点协同工作,具有高可用性。
(2)可扩展性强:分布式调度系统可以根据需求动态增加节点,提高系统性能。
(3)负载均衡:分布式调度可以实现负载均衡,提高系统性能。
3、优缺点
优点:
(1)高可用性:分布式调度系统采用多节点协同工作,具有高可用性。
(2)可扩展性强:分布式调度系统可以根据需求动态增加节点,提高系统性能。
(3)负载均衡:分布式调度可以实现负载均衡,提高系统性能。
图片来源于网络,如有侵权联系删除
缺点:
(1)复杂度高:分布式调度系统结构复杂,管理和维护难度较大。
(2)资源利用率相对较低:分布式调度系统可能存在部分节点空闲,导致资源利用率相对较低。
集中式与分布式调度的差异与交融
1、差异
(1)调度中心:集中式调度具有统一的调度中心,而分布式调度采用多节点协同工作。
(2)资源利用率:集中式调度资源利用率较高,分布式调度相对较低。
(3)扩展性:集中式调度扩展性较差,分布式调度可扩展性强。
2、交融
(1)混合调度:在实际应用中,集中式调度和分布式调度可以相互结合,形成混合调度模式。
(2)技术融合:集中式调度和分布式调度在技术层面可以相互借鉴,提高系统性能。
集中式调度和分布式调度各有优缺点,在实际应用中应根据具体需求选择合适的调度模式,随着技术的不断发展,集中式和分布式调度将不断融合,为系统性能提供更加优质的支持。
评论列表